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g Terminology • Equity Derivative - Derives its value on underlying share (e.g. SOL, AGL) • Top 100 JSE listed shares (Top 40 Large Caps & Next 60 Mid Caps) • Trade a Direction – “Go Long” – Rising prices – “Go Short” – Falling prices – “Long Only” – No Scrip available for shorting • Initial Margin – ± 15% deposit • Gearing or Leverage – Borrowing funds (15% deposit to have 100% exposure) – For each cent the share moves in your favour – Multiply by up to 10 times. – Gearing magnifies your profits / returns. • Variation Margin – Unrealised profits & losses – Processed daily - Mark-to-Market (M-t-M) – Cash account negative – Margin Call • You must deposit variation margin / close out the contract.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g What are Single Stock Futures (SSF)? • Regulated by the JSE • A standardised contract – Standard quantity (100 shares) • Derivative - Derives its value on underlying share e.g. ANG, BIL, SOL • Top 100 JSE listed shares • Expires on the third Thursday of every quarter: – March, June, September & December. • Initial Margin – ± 15% deposit • Gearing ± 6 times • Variation Margin – Adverse price movement Online Securities Ltd.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g Comparable to Equities INVESTOR A (Share Trader) INVESTOR B (SSFs Trader) Confident that Sasol shares will increase. Confident that Sasol shares will increase. She has R48 000 which she can invest. Sasol’s share price is R480, therefore he buys 1 contract. Sasol’s share price is R480, therefore she buys 100 shares. The initial margin set by the broker is R5 478 which is paid by the buyer. (8.76 gearing) 3 months later the price has increased by 10% so she sells her shares to make a R4800 profit. After 3 months the price has increased by 10% & the trader closes out his position & sells out of the Sasol SSF contract. Her return on her investment is 10%. His profit is R4 800 but his return on his investment is 87.62% (R4800/R5478) Online Securities Ltd.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g Trading Costs • Brokerage - Charged at 0.4% (excluding VAT) of the value of the transaction. • Market Makers Fee – Charged at 0.1% (excluding VAT). – The total brokerage charge is 0.57% (including VAT). • Booking Fee - R60 is charged per SSF contract when a new position is opened per day – You pay only for the opening leg of all transactions – Only once per day per SSF. – If you buy a Sasol SSF 10 times on one day; you will only pay the R60 once. • Interest Payable - Interest paid on the SSF cost value - determined daily by the market maker - ruling SAFEX rates. • Interest Received – Interest will be paid on cash balances in your SSF trading account at a rate linked to the JSE Trustees rate.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g Dividend Neutral Contracts • Dividends Expected in any quarter – Priced into SSFs – Includes expected interest to be received on dividend payment. • Traders do not receive dividends as a cash payment even though they do benefit from them. • Long Trades – N-contract = R100 – Q-contract = R95 plus interest – Plus F-Contract = R5 Received • Short Trades – N-contract = R100 – Q-contract = R95 plus interest – Less F-Contract = R5 Paid out Dividend R5 Online Securities Ltd.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g ALSI Index Future • • • • • • • • • ALSI futures are a futures contract based on the Top 40 index Trade a Direction • Go Long - Buy the index & Sell later (Make money as prices rise). • Go Short - Sell the index & Buy back later (Falling prices). High liquidity – Very popular Cheap – R25 (including VAT) per ALSI index futures contract traded. – No booking fee. Tight spreads – The difference between bids & offers are narrow. Every index point is worth R10 (100 point move = R1 000 profit or loss) Initial Margin – Trade at the index price – Pay an initial margin as set per SAFEX plus the PSG Online variation margin (currently R33 075) Profits or Losses - Depends on where you exit trade based on the R10 per point value. Expiry Date – No rollover (Closeout) Online Securities Ltd.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g ALMI Index Future • • • • • • • • • Mini version of the ALSI futures (10%) Liquidity – Improving Spreads - Improving Market Maker - As there is a market maker this index will track the ALSI futures. Every index point is worth R1 Initial Margin required is a tenth of the ALSI futures margin = R3 307 R5 (including VAT) is charged per ALMI contract traded. No booking fee Expiry Date – No rollover (Closeout) Online Securities Ltd.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g What are CFDs? • Contracts for difference (CFDs) are contracts … – Two parties (i.e. client & PSG Online) – Settled at the close of the contract – Difference between opening & closing price. • • • • Derivative - It derives its value on an underlying share e.g. ANG, BIL, SOL “Go Long & Short” – Up or down “Long Only” – No Scrip available for shorting Top 100 JSE listed shares • Initial Margin – 15% on Top 40 – 17.5% on next 60 • Variation Margin – “Top-up” - Adverse price movement Online Securities Ltd.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g Trading Costs • • • • • • Minimum Cost Value - Each new CFD position opened needs to have a minimum cost value of R25 000 – R3 750 (15%) initial margin on a Top 40 shares – R4 375 (17.5%) initial margin for Top 41-100 shares. Variation Margin - “Top-up” - Adverse price movement Brokerage – Commission is 0.4% (excluding VAT). – Open to negotiate brokerage rates for large, active traders. Interest – Interest is charged on the total value of the open position at SAFEX +2%. – This is usually equal to around Prime -2%. Scrip Lending Fee – A fee of 1.5% per annum is charged for short positions – Charged per day on open positions – Minimum of R250 per position. Financing at competitive rates (CFD) – Current borrowing rate 6.50% (± Prime –2%) Online Securities Ltd.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g CFD Trading Costs • • • • Buy 1000 Old Mutual (OML) shares @ 3042c Exposure = R30 420.00 Initial Margin Required = 15% x R30 420.00 = R4 563.00 Gearing = 6.67 times = R30 420 / R4 563 • Brokerage = R30 420.00 x 0.4% = R121.68 – Equity trade = 0.9% x R25 000 = R225.00/ 0.85% x R5 420 = R45.07 = R270.07 (Minimum R98) VAT = R121.68 x 14%= R17.04 = Total R138.72 • • • Interest on Cost: SAFEX rate 4.73% +2% = 6.73% – R30 420.00 x 6.73% = R2 047.27 /365= R5.61 per day Interest on Initial Margin: SAFEX 4.73%-2% = 2.73% – R4 563.00 x 2.73% p.a. = R124.57 / 365 = 0.34 cents per day.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g CFD versus Equities Details CFD Trade Equity Trade Instrument 500 ABC shares 500 ABC shares Price (Cents) 6000c 6000c Exposure R30 000 R30 000 Initial Margin 15% R4 500 R30 000 Initial Margin 17.5% R5 250 R30 000 Brokerage Cost R120.00 R267.50 14% VAT R16.80 R37.45 STT & STRATE None R85.92 Total Costs R136.80 R390.87 % of Exposure 0.46% 1.30% Online Securities Ltd. Is a member of the JSE Ltd. and an authorised Financial Services Provider, FSP No. 42996 Presenter: Shaun van den Berg Comparison between SSFs &CFDs CFD SSF • • • • • • • • • Regulated by JSE/FSB Exchanged traded product Expiry Date= Rollover costs Set principle amount Interest agreed upfront Wholesale interest rates Guaranteed by SAFCOM No dividend paid/received Can take physical delivery • Unregulated • Trades OTC • No Expiry Date • Principle amount could change • Interest fluctuates daily • Retail interest rates • Not guaranteed by SAFCOM • Manufactured dividends • Never physical delivered Source: www.jse.co.za Online Securities Ltd.
